In a monumental achievement for the independent gaming scene, Team Cherry has announced that their critically acclaimed 2D Metroidvania, Hollow Knight, has officially surpassed 15 million copies sold worldwide. This stunning milestone, confirmed during a series of interviews leading up to the highly anticipated release date reveal for Hollow Knight: Silksong, cements the game’s legacy as one of the most successful and beloved indie titles of all time. The news is a powerful testament to the game’s enduring quality, its passionate community, and the “evergreen” appeal of its hauntingly beautiful world, solidifying its place in the pantheon of gaming classics.

The last official sales update from the Australian developer was in February 2019, when the game had sold 2.8 million copies. This latest figure, which reflects sales across PC, Nintendo Switch, PlayStation 4, and Xbox One, reveals an astonishing rate of growth. The news came as part of a larger announcement that also provided details about the long-awaited sequel, Hollow Knight: Silksong, which is now set to launch on September 4, 2025. The unending hype and “Silksanity” surrounding the sequel’s development have undoubtedly played a major role in driving the original game’s continued success, with many new players discovering the desolate world of Hallownest while waiting for the next chapter.

A Masterpiece of Design and Atmosphere

The success of Hollow Knight is not just a matter of numbers; it is a reflection of its meticulous design and artistic vision. The game’s world-building is second to none, with a deep, mournful lore that is revealed through exploration and environmental storytelling. The art style, a stunning hand-drawn aesthetic, gives the game a unique, almost melancholic beauty that sets it apart from its contemporaries. Furthermore, the game’s core mechanics—its fluid combat, challenging boss fights, and rewarding platforming—are widely regarded as some of the best in the genre. Its brutal but fair difficulty has created a devoted following of players who are willing to put in the time to master its intricate systems. This has resulted in a game with an incredible longevity, with a community that continues to grow years after its initial release.

The Ripple Effect of a Phenomenon

The success of Hollow Knight has had a significant ripple effect on the gaming industry, especially for independent developers. It has proven that a high-quality, passion-driven project can achieve the kind of commercial success once reserved for major studio titles. Its journey from a humble Kickstarter campaign to a global phenomenon is an inspiring story that has encouraged a new generation of creators to pursue their dreams. The sales milestone also has a direct and beneficial impact on the developers themselves. The immense financial success has allowed the small team at Team Cherry to take their time with Silksong, avoiding the pressure to rush a product to market and ensuring that the sequel will be as polished and complete as they envision.
